How to Apply for Section 8 in Olla
To apply for Section 8 or Public Housing assistance in Olla, Louisiana, you need to submit an application directly to one of the housing authorities listed above during an open enrollment period. Applications are always free — never pay anyone to apply on your behalf.
Before applying, gather the following documents for all household members: government-issued photo ID, Social Security cards, birth certificates for minors, proof of income (pay stubs, tax returns, benefit statements), and proof of current address. Having these ready before a waitlist opens can be the difference between getting on the list and missing the window.
Most housing authorities in the Olla area accept online applications through their official portal. After submitting, you will be placed on the waiting list based on the date of your application and any applicable preferences (veterans, elderly, disabled, working families, or local residents). Wait times in Louisiana typically range from 6 months to 5+ years depending on demand.
Olla, Louisiana Section 8 Income Limits
To qualify for Section 8 or Public Housing in Olla, Louisiana, your household income must fall within HUD's income limits for the La Salle Parish, LA area. A family of four must earn less than $36,100 per year (Very Low Income) to be eligible for most programs. The area median family income is $92,200.
| Household Size | Extremely Low 30% AMI |
Very Low 50% AMI |
Low Income 80% AMI |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1 Person | $15,650 | $25,250 | $40,450 |
| 2 Persons | $21,150 | $28,850 | $46,200 |
| 3 Persons | $26,650 | $32,450 | $52,000 |
| 4 Persons | $32,150 | $36,100 | $57,750 |
| 5 Persons | $37,650 | $38,950 | $62,400 |
| 6 Persons | $41,850 | $41,850 | $67,000 |
| 7 Persons | $44,750 | $44,750 | $71,650 |
| 8 Persons | $47,650 | $47,650 | $76,250 |
How do income limits affect my eligibility?
Housing authorities in Olla use these income limits to determine who qualifies for rental assistance. Your total household income before taxes is compared against the limit for your household size.
Very Low Income (50% AMI) — Most Section 8 Housing Choice Vouchers and Public Housing programs require your income to be at or below this level. This is the primary eligibility threshold.
Extremely Low Income (30% AMI) — Households at this level often receive priority on waiting lists. By law, housing authorities must allocate a portion of vouchers to extremely low-income families.
Low Income (80% AMI) — Some programs, including Project-Based Vouchers and locally funded initiatives, accept applicants up to this threshold. Contact individual housing authorities below for their specific requirements.
